Role & Responsibilities
1. Lead the delivery of client-side quantity surveying services across a diverse portfolio of projects
2. Provide strategic cost advice, cost planning, procurement support and commercial management
3. Manage commissions from inception through to completion
4. Administer contracts, manage change control and oversee valuations and final accounts
5. Act as the primary point of contact for clients, building trusted and long-term relationships
6. Prepare, review and present cost plans, reports, tender documentation and contractual correspondence
7. Manage multiple instructions simultaneously, ensuring quality and timely delivery
8. Mentor and oversee junior team members, providing guidance and quality assurance
9. Support business development and cross-selling of consultancy services
10. Ensure compliance with RICS standards, internal QA procedures and best practice.
